Zhao Yongsheng (simplified Chinese: 赵永胜; traditional Chinese: 趙永勝; pinyin: Zhào Yǒngshèng; born April 16, 1970, in Jinzhou, Liaoning) is a retired male race walker from PR China. He competed for his native country at the 1996 Summer Olympics.
Achievements
| Year | Competition | Venue | Position |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Representing | ||||
| 1995 | World Race Walking Cup | Beijing, PR China | 1st | 50 km |
| World Championships | Gothenburg, Sweden | DNF | 50 km | |
| 1996 | Olympic Games | Atlanta, Georgia, United States | DSQ | 50 km |
| 1997 | World Championships | Athens, Greece | DNF | 50 km |
